TABC COACHING HONORS

SUGAR LAND, Texas – Dallas College North Lake men's basketball coach Josh Mills was named the Texas Association of Basketball Coaches JUCO Coach of the Year.

Mills, named the NJCAA Division III Coach of the Year after guiding the Blazers to the national championship. He also collected his second straight Dallas Athletic Conference Coach of the Year honor this year.

Mills led the Blazers to a 29-4 overall record this season – his second as a head coach. North Lake went unbeaten in the DAC for a second straight year, running its conference winning streak to 24 straight games, dating back to an 85-75 win over Dallas College Eastfield Feb. 12, 2022. The Blazers finished this year on a 23-game winning streak.

North Lake went unbeaten in the Blazer Dome for a second straight season under Mills, capturing the NJCAA Division III South Central District championship for a second consecutive season on its home floor.

Mills, a former assistant coach for the Blazers, also had stops at Texas Tech University, Florida Gulf Coast University, Wake Forest University, along with Rager College and Highland Community College.
